From Coolidge Corner to Natick, MA by bus and train
To get from Coolidge Corner to Natick, MA in Boston, take the 66 bus from Harvard St @ Beacon St station to Cambridge St Opp Hano St station. Next, take the FRAMINGHAM/WORCESTER train from Boston Landing station to Natick Center station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 51 min. The ride fare is $10.45.

From Coolidge Corner to Natick, MA by subway and train
To get from Coolidge Corner to Natick, MA in Boston, take the GREEN LINE C subway from Coolidge Corner station to Saint Marys Street station. Next, take the FRAMINGHAM/WORCESTER train from Lansdowne station to Natick Center station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 58 min. The ride fare is $11.15.
